Budget

The Toronto Local members passed a Budget for the fiscal year July 1, 2021- June 30, 2022. This was by far the most progressive Budget the Local ever adapted. We allocated funds for all departments especially education and training for the Shop Stewards and the members. The Toronto Local started the trainings. There will be more Educationals and any Shop Steward that are elected or appointed who missed the previous ones will have the opportunity in the future to participate.  Thanks to Brother Mark and Sisters Jane, Donna and Stacey for putting together a great Virtual training. 

 

Every month the Local presented to you the monthly Bills & Accounts.

Auditor

Kanish and Partners looked at the financial books and presented their audited report to the General Membership meeting. The Local is up to date.

BUILDING:

The building committee is working to make our building a green-energy building. They will follow up with more information in this initiative.

April 28 Day of Mourning

 

Dear Postal Workers,

On April 28th, we observe the National Day of Mourning to honour those who have lost their lives or suffered in the workplace. This day also serves as a call to action for stricter safety standards.
